Анализ технического задания. Составление карты распределения адресного пространства. Модуль управления и индикации CPAN, страница 12

Параметры

Значения параметров

Мин.

макс.

Ток потребления, ICC, мА

-

120

Напряжение питания, UCC, мА

4.75

5.25

Входное высокого уровня на линиях возврата RET0-RET7, UIH,RET, В

2.2

5.25

Входное низкого уровня на линиях возврата RET0-RET7, UIL,RET, В

-

1.4

Выходное напряжение высокого уровня, UOH, В

2.4

-

Выходное напряжение низкого уровня, UOL, В

-

0.45

Ток утечки по линиям возврата RET0-RET7, ILL, мкА

-

-100

Выходной ток низкого уровня, IOL, мА

-

2.2

Выходной ток высокого уровня, IOH, мА

-

-0.4

Таблица 14

Вывод

Обозначение

Тип вывода

Функциональное назначение вывода

12-19

D0-D7

вход/выход

двунаправленная шина данных

3

C

Вход

синхросигналы

9

SR

Вход

сброс

22

CS

Вход

выбор микросхемы

21

INS/D

Вход

инструкция/данные

10

RD

Вход

запись

11

WR

вход

чтение

4

INT

выход

прерывание

32-25

S0-S3

выход

линии сканирования

38-39,1,2,5-8

RET0-RET7

вход

линии возврата

36

SH

вход

от клавиши “SHIFT”

37

CO/STB

вход

от клавиши “CONTROL”/линия стробирования

27-24

DSPA0-DSPA3

выход

выходы регистров дисплея A

31-28

DSPB0-DSPB3

выход

выходы регистров дисплея B

23

BD

выход

очистка

20

GND

-

общий вывод

40

UCC

-

питание +5В

Для организации работы клавиатуры используются линии возврата RET0-RET7 и линии сканирования S0-S2. Признаком нажатия клавиши является появление лог. 0 на одном из входов RET0-RET7. В случае, если ЗУ клавиатуры не пусто, на выходе INT формируется сигнал прерывания INT3, поступающий на вход IRQ2 КП в блок PIC. Выходы S0-S2 и линии возврата образуют клавиатурную матрицу с общим числом клавиш 19. При нажатии клавиши в ЗУ клавиатуры заносится код этой клавиши.

Схема подключения клавиатуры показана на рис. 23.

ККД используется  в режиме одиночного нажатия. Линии сканирования работают в режиме инверсного дешифратора на 4 выхода, что позволяет подключить до 4 строк клавиш и индикаторов. В данной МПС использованы 3 знаковых индикатора для вывода значения. Столбцы клавиатурной матрицы подключены к источнику питания +5 В через резисторы R13-R20, необходимые для создания уровня логической “1” на линиях возврата при отсутствии нажатых клавиш в столбце. Диоды VD2-VD4 используются для защиты от короткого замыкания линий сканирования при одновременном нажатии нескольких клавиш. Для отображения значения Q4 в десятичной системе счисления используются 3 знаковых индикатора. Для отображения цифровых сигналов X1-X4 используются 4 светодиодных индикатора. Функциональная схема блока индикации приведена на рис. 24.

Выберем в качестве HG1-NG3 индикаторы АЛС312А (знаковый индикатор с десятичной точкой, используется только 7 из 8 сегментов), имеющий параметры: Iпр. макс.=11 мА; Uпр. макс.=2В. Выберем в качестве VD5-VD8 светодиоды АЛ102А, имеющий параметры: Iпр.=5 мА; Iпр. макс.=10 мА; Uпр. макс.=2.8 В